景点门票销售管理系统数据库课设解析

0 下载量 200 浏览量 更新于2024-12-28 收藏 6.5MB ZIP 举报
资源摘要信息:"景点门票销售管理系统-数据库课设.zip" 1. 数据库系统基础知识: - 数据库是用于存储、检索和管理信息的系统。它允许数据以一定的结构进行存储,便于用户或应用程序查询和操作。 - 数据库管理系统(DBMS)是用于创建、维护和控制数据库的软件系统,提供了数据定义语言(DDL)、数据操纵语言(DML)等工具。 - 关系型数据库是最常见的数据库类型,它使用表格模型来组织数据,每个表包含多个字段和记录,关系型数据库管理系统(RDBMS)是目前应用最广泛的DBMS。 2. 数据库设计理论: - E-R模型(实体-关系模型)是数据库设计的理论基础,它用来描述实体间的关系。 - 数据库规范化是设计数据库的过程,目的是消除数据冗余和更新异常,提高数据的一致性和完整性。常见的规范化范式包括第一范式(1NF)、第二范式(2NF)、第三范式(3NF)以及更高的范式如BCNF(Boyce-Codd范式)。 3. SQL语言应用: - SQL(Structured Query Language)是用于管理关系型数据库的标准编程语言。它包括数据查询语言(DQL)、数据操纵语言(DML)、数据定义语言(DDL)、数据控制语言(DCL)等。 - SQL语言用于创建数据库结构、增删改查数据库中的数据,维护数据库的安全性和完整性。 4. 数据库应用开发: - 开发一个数据库应用通常需要了解如何将数据模型转换为实际的数据库结构。 - 开发者需要具备将用户需求转化为具体的数据表、字段以及它们之间的关系的能力。 5. 数据库管理和维护: - 数据库管理员(DBA)负责数据库的日常维护,包括性能调优、备份与恢复、权限管理等。 - 数据库性能调优是确保数据库高效运行的关键步骤,涉及查询优化、索引管理、资源监控等多个方面。 6. 景点门票销售系统概念: - 景点门票销售管理系统是专门针对旅游景点门票销售设计的信息管理系统,它可以管理景点门票信息、游客信息、销售记录等。 - 这种系统通常包括用户界面、数据库管理、支付接口等模块。 7. 数据库课设相关: - 数据库课设(课程设计)是计算机科学与技术专业学生在学习数据库相关课程后进行的一项实践性作业,目的是巩固所学知识,提升实际操作能力。 - 数据库课设项目通常要求学生从实际业务场景出发,设计合适的数据库结构,并实现基本的功能。 综合以上信息,"景点门票销售管理系统-数据库课设.zip"可能是一个与数据库设计和应用开发相关的课程设计项目压缩包,其中包含了学生在课程设计中所设计的数据库结构、实现的系统功能、以及可能的代码文件、数据库脚本文件等。由于提供的文件名称列表为"haah",无法确定其具体内容,但可以推测这个文件可能包含了课程设计项目的数据库脚本或相关文档。在实践中,学生需要能够从需求分析开始,设计合理的数据库模型,编写SQL脚本创建数据库和表,实现数据的增删改查操作,并可能涉及到前端界面的设计和后端逻辑的编程。